Air Fried Hush Puppy Crusted Shrimp

Shrimp and hush puppies are a classic pairing. I decided to make them one delicious bite. I got some shrimp from Crosby’s Crabs and used some seasoning from the south like creole and Old Bay. I hope you like it.

16 16-20 shrimp, peeled, cleaned, deveined
1/2 teaspoon pepper
1/2 cup hush puppy mix
1/2 cup flour
1 teaspoon Old Bay
1 teaspoon salt substitute
1 teaspoon creole seasoning
1 large egg
1/3 cup milk
1 teaspoon lemon juice

In a bowl mix flour, corn meal, Old Bay, and creole seasoning.

In a second bowl mix egg, milk, and lemon juice.


Preheat air fryer to 370 for 5 minutes.

Dip shrimp in egg mixture, then coat in flour mixture.

Add shrimp to fryer basket – don’t overload!

Cook for 6 minutes at 370.

Repeat until all shrimp are cooked.

Serve with favorite sauce.
